Laden...

Eigene Steuerelement DLL in Projekt einbetten?

Erstellt von Raynex vor 11 Jahren Letzter Beitrag vor 11 Jahren 933 Views
Thema geschlossen
R
Raynex Themenstarter:in
1 Beiträge seit 2012
vor 11 Jahren
Eigene Steuerelement DLL in Projekt einbetten?

Hallo miteinander,

Ich habe ein eigenes Steuerelement (Windows Forms) erstellt und verwende dies nun in einem anderen Projekt, das funktioniert auch wie gewollt. Mir ist nun beim debuggen und ausprobieren aufgefallen das im Release Ordner die EXE zusammen mit der DLL des Steuerelements vorhanden ist, ohne die DLL im selben Ordner funktioniert das Programm natürlich nicht.
Ich frage mich nun wie ich die DLL einbetten kann, Visual Studio erstellt automatisch einen Verweis auf die DLL. Lösung?

Ich habe bereits den großen Suchgott befragt und auch hier im Forum nach ähnlichen Themen gesucht, falls ihr noch andere Suchvorschläge habt gerne her damit.

Raynex

2.187 Beiträge seit 2005
vor 11 Jahren

Hallo Raynex,

Das Thema gab es schon ein paar mal im Forum.
[erledigt] AssemblyResolve - einbinden dlls in die exe
Benutzer Programm generieren lassen
Entwurf eines eigenen Frameworks
...
(suche nach "netz dll")

Es gibt auch eine fertige Software die das kann (selber nie ausprobiert):
.Netz

Gruß
Juy Juka

6.911 Beiträge seit 2009
vor 11 Jahren

Hallo Raynex,

wie JuyJuka auch schon angemerkt hat, gabs das Thema schon öfters und zum Einbetten hat er dir Links genannt.

Es stellt allerdings auch kein Problem dar, wenn die DLL nicht eingebettet wird und das ist auch das übliche vorgehen. Das Einbetten kann sogar Probleme bereiten. Siehe z.B. [erledigt] Eingriff in Type.GetType zum Auflösen der korrekten Assembly

Somit sollte dieses Thema auch ausreichend behandelt worden sein. Beachte bitte in Zukunft [Hinweis] Wie poste ich richtig? Punkt 1.1.

mfG Gü

Stellt fachliche Fragen bitte im Forum, damit von den Antworten alle profitieren. Daher beantworte ich solche Fragen nicht per PM.

"Alle sagten, das geht nicht! Dann kam einer, der wusste das nicht - und hat's gemacht!"

Thema geschlossen